summaryrefslogtreecommitdiff
path: root/Build/source/libs/libpng/ANNOUNCE
blob: afa31b928857988aa19dcf0883043df41d449a40 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70

Libpng 1.2.25 - February 18, 2008

This is a public release of libpng, intended for use in production codes.

Files available for download:

Source files with LF line endings (for Unix/Linux) and with a
"configure" script

   libpng-1.2.25.tar.gz
   libpng-1.2.25.tar.lzma
     (Get the lzma codec from <http://tukaani.org/lzma>).
   libpng-1.2.25.tar.bz2

Source files with LF line endings (for Unix/Linux) without the
"configure" script

   libpng-1.2.25-no-config.tar.gz
   libpng-1.2.25-no-config.tar.lzma
   libpng-1.2.25-no-config.tar.bz2

Source files with CRLF line endings (for Windows), without the
"configure" script

   lpng1225.zip
   lpng1225.7z
   lpng1225.tar.bz2

Project files

   libpng-1.2.25-project-netware.zip
   libpng-1.2.25-project-wince.zip

Other information:

   libpng-1.2.25-README.txt
   libpng-1.2.25-KNOWNBUGS.txt
   libpng-1.2.25-LICENSE.txt
   libpng-1.2.25-Y2K-compliance.txt
   libpng-1.2.25-1.2.24-diff.txt

Changes since the last public release (1.2.24):

version 1.2.25 [February 18, 2008]

  Fixed bug with unknown chunk handling, introduced in version 1.2.17
  Prevent gamma from being applied twice.
  Fixed some continue-after-malloc-failure errors in pngset.c (David Hill)
  Check for info_ptr == NULL in png_read_info() and png_process_data().
  Check for possible use of NULL user_png_ver[] in png_create_read_struct().
  Fix overflow of "msg" in png_decompres_chunk().
  Added libpng-1.2.25.tar.lzma to distribution.  Get the lzma codec
    from <http://tukaani.org/lzma>.
  Added lpng1225.7z to distribution.  Get the 7-zip decoder from
    from <http://www.7-zip.org>.
  Fixed some broken links in the README file.
  Refactored png_read_push_finish_row() slightly, trying to satisfy Coverity.
  Fixed potential NULL dereference of png_ptr in png_destroy_write_struct();
  clarified potential NULL dereference of png_ptr in png_destroy_read_struct();
  fixed potential NULL dereference of info_ptr in png_handle_bKGD();
  fixed potential NULL dereference of user_png_ver[] in
    png_create_write_struct_2(). (Coverity)

Send comments/corrections/commendations to png-mng-implement at lists.sf.net
(subscription required; visit 
https://lists.sourceforge.net/lists/listinfo/png-mng-implement
to subscribe) or to glennrp at users.sourceforge.net

Glenn R-P